Round 1 - 2001 Ford Ka Championship
by Tom Collins

Liam Denning from Rathfarnham took a decisive victory today on the opening round of the 2001 Ford Ireland KA Challenge, held at the Phoenix Park Motors Races in Dublin.

The opening round of the 2001 Ford Ireland KA Challenge proved how competitive the one make series is with only 0.48 of a second separating the top three crews. Liam in the Fort Motors/Dennings Garage Ford KA was the pre-event favourite having raced in the Park for many years in the past. Liam did not disappoint and taking an early lead after the first timed run, however strong opposition came from John Carroll from Kilkenny on the second and third timed runs . Denning fought back on the third run but ended Day one 0.39 of a second in arrears to Carroll. Carroll reasserted his hold on the lead on the fourth and fifth timed runs of Day Two but Liam got into his stride in the latter half of the day driving brilliantly to secure a scintillating time on the final two runs to secure his first KA Challenge win, by only 0.45 of a second!.

“I am delighted to win my first Ford KA Challenge round but to win in the Phoenix Park makes it even more special. My KA performed faultlessly and I drove well, everything came together on the day and I am really looking forward to the rest of the season” said Liam at the finish.

"The closeness of competition is testament to the drivers ability and the fairness of the competition" says Eddie Murphy, Managing Director, Henry Ford & Son Limited. "All the drivers, competing under the same conditions, with identically prepared and powered Ford KA Rally Cars, means it was the best driver on the day who won”.

"I am delighted with the spirited rivalry and the enthusiasm shown by the competitors. The result at the weekend and the close competition, augers well for the next round of the 2001 Ford Ireland KA Challenge” said Tom Collins, Championship Co-ordinator.

The 2001 Ford Ireland Ford KA Challenge is the first, one make; manufacturer supported Challenge in the history of Irish Rallying. Designed to promote young Irish rallying talent, the Challenge is part of Ford's stairway to success that sees the Ford Motor Company providing young drivers with competitive machinery throughout their racing careers. Round 2 of the challenge sees the army of Ford Ka travel to Mondello Park, on 4th of August where we can again expect more close action from some of Ireland’s up and coming racing talents.
